Subject: | [Octave-bug-tracker] [bug #62332] [MinGW] acos(z), asin(z) and atan(z) , ( z = x + yi ) return wrong result for imaginary part lower than 1e-12 |
Date: | Mon, 18 Apr 2022 19:35:21 -0400 (EDT) |
Follow-up Comment #2, bug #62332 (project octave): Yes Rik, this summarizes the problem perfectly. [comment #1 comentário #1:] > Is the summary that the C++ math library on MinGW is inaccurate? > > It seems that a test for the behavior can be boiled down to > > > imag (acos (complex (cosd (45), 1e-18))) > > > This should return -1.4e-18, but returns 0 on MinGW.
